Discuss the use of technology to engage students and further their understanding about a social studies topic. Include misconceptions about technology that educators need to keep in mind and how to ensure technology accessibility for all students in a class.

Answer- Today technology has become a vital part of everyone's life. The use of computer technology seems necessary for effective learning process. Now a days, teachers can easily develop lessons and help students to increase their knowledge. Teaching methods have been changed completely and students have knowledge about multimedia videos and other technological things. It is true that nothing can replace a teacher but having a combination of technology and teacher in the classroom is very helpful to enhance the knowledge of students in an interesting manner.

Students generally find Social Study as a boring subject, so the use of technology in a Social Study class may help the students to access, manipulate and interpret different facts related to our past. Technology develops the qualities of effective citizens with the critical thinking and decision making skills that is important in a democratic country. The major aspects of social studies are learning the facts, important dates and several geographic names. So the most frequently methods used in a social study classroom are drill and practice, tutorial and study guides. These methods help teachers while planning a lesson of Social Study. Researches have found that the use of computer applications have showed positive effects on student's outcomes. Despite these methods, many simulations and games encourage students to create their own knowledge and they are placed in the role of decision makers.

The progress of technology has changed our life completely. In education, technology has provided many methods for making teaching and learning process more effective. Alongwith many benefits, there are some misconceptions also regarding technology in education. It is generally believed that this technology is very expensive. It may be expensive but the profit of introducing technology can cover up the cost over time. Another misconceptions are that using technology is difficult and time consuming that is not true because using technology has become easier and educators need to believe themselves that they can learn new things in order to improve their teaching and learning skills. It is very important for educators to realize that our students have a technology friendly life and we should spend some time to relate them in a better way. It may take time when a teacher start teaching with technology but with experience, it will become easier and faster.

There is no use of technology if all students do not have access to it. The technology in the classroom should be accessible to all students. For this purpose, the tool should be designed in such a manner that it can provide an accessible curriculum to all children. The technology should be highly engaging to attract the groups of students including the learners with special needs. Visual aids are very helpful to teach all students equally. It can be a smart board, television or iPad. Visual aids always help to deliver and modify a lesson in an effective way. So, it is clear that technology should be included in such a way that it becomes accessible for all students in the class.
